I'm having difficulty getting a Fujitsu M2264SA SCSI drive
(135Mb) drive to work with A/UX. Using "Generic SCSI Installer",
I can format and use the drive with MacOS without any difficulty.
Note that this program does not know how to create A/UX partitions.
Apple's HD Setup 2.0 won't recognize this drive.

If I format the drive under A/UX, I get a "Unit Attention Error",
after which the drive appears to format. When I try "mkfs",
I get three errors which read "More data than SCSI device expecting",
followed by a failure.
